
At least 10 attempts were made against the head of the Defense Intelligence Service of Ukraine, Kyryll Budanov, reports “Ukrainian Pravda” with reference to Washington Post sources.
“In 2019, a bomb was planted under his car, but it was detonated prematurely. There were at least 10 attempts,” Budanova’s close friend, who lives in his office, said.
Budanov would be the main culprit in the destruction of the bridge connecting Russia with Crimea in the eyes of the Kremlin, so he would be a constant target.
However, in terms of the number of attempts on life, Budanov would surpass even the President of Ukraine, Volodymyr Zelenskyi, at least that is what Ukrainian officials claim.
Zelensky is said to have survived more than 12 attempts to kill him by Russian forces since the start of the war last February.
Author Chris Whipple, in his book The Fight of His Life: Inside Joe Biden’s White House, claims that Zelensky was able to survive at least twice thanks to American information shared by CIA director Bill Burns during an earlier visit to Kyiv. the beginning of Russia’s war against Ukraine.
